Seoul in anti-dumping probe on papers from China, Indonesia, Brazil
Seoul in anti-dumping probe on papers from China, Indonesia, Brazil

17/10/2018

The South Korean Trade Commission will start anti-dumping investigation into uncoated paper imports from China, Indonesia, and Brazil on complaints about unfair pricing practices harming the local industry, the state agency said Monday.
DOC Initiates CVD, AD Investigations of Aluminum Wire, Cable Imports From China
DOC Initiates CVD, AD Investigations of Aluminum Wire, Cable Imports From China

17/10/2018

The U.S. Department of Commerce (DOC) announced late last week that it had initiated anti-dumping and countervailing duty investigations related to imports of aluminum wire and cable from China.

US DoC initiates AD investigations on Imports stainless steel Kegs from China, Germany and Mexico
US DoC initiates AD investigations on Imports stainless steel Kegs from China, Germany and Mexico

15/10/2018

The US Department of Commerce announced the initiation of new antidumping duty and countervailing duty investigations to determine whether refillable stainless steel kegs from China, Germany, and Mexico are being dumped in the United States and to determine if producers in China are receiving unfair subsidies. The alleged dumping margins are 204.42 percent for China, 72.80 percent for Germany, and 18.48 percent for Mexico. In addition, there are 26 Chinese subsidy programs alleged, including policy lending, export loans, income tax deductions and exemptions, as well as grants for energy conservation and international market expansion, among others. These antidumping and countervailing duty investigations were initiated based on petitions filed by American Keg Company, LLC (Pottstown, PA) on September 20, 2018.
